Indication and Clinical Basis

[Periodontal diagnosis summary using standardized terminology: gingivitis vs periodontitis, localized/generalized extent, Stage/Grade per 2017 AAP classification if used by practice]

  • [Date of most recent periodontal charting] (If not obtained today, note last date and reason.)
  • [Radiographs reviewed: type and date] (e.g., FMX, BWX)
  • [Key clinical indicators supporting SRP] (Probing depths, bleeding on probing, clinical attachment loss, furcation involvement as documented.)
  • [Reference to existing treatment plan and date] (Include only if SRP is part of an established plan.)

Pre-Procedure Review

  • [Medical history reviewed; no changes / Medical history reviewed with changes: brief summary]
  • [Relevant allergies] (Local anesthetics, antibiotics, chlorhexidine, latex.)
  • [Medications or conditions affecting bleeding or infection risk] (Anticoagulants, diabetes, immunosuppression; note management approach if relevant.)
  • [Antibiotic prophylaxis: not indicated / indicated and administered: agent, dose, timing]
  • [Informed consent obtained: verbal / written] (Nature of SRP, expected outcomes, alternatives, material risks discussed; questions answered; patient agreed.)
  • [Site and procedure verification completed]

Anesthesia

[No local anesthetic administered / Local anesthesia administered as follows:]

  • [Agent, concentration, vasoconstrictor; volume in carpules or mL; technique (infiltration / block); site(s); patient response] (One line per agent. Include only if local anesthesia used.)
  • [Topical anesthetic: agent and site] (Include only if used.)

Procedure

[Global narrative: patient positioning; pre-procedural rinse agent if used; instrumentation approach (ultrasonic plus hand / hand-only). Treatment endpoint: removal of plaque and calculus with root planing to smooth, clean root surfaces.] (2–3 sentences.)

Complications

[Complications: None / Description of complication(s) and management] (Always complete. If debridement incomplete, specify what remains and plan to complete.)

Post-Operative Instructions

  • [Instructions delivered: verbal / written handout / both]
  • [Expected sequelae reviewed: transient tenderness, minor bleeding, temporary sensitivity, possible gingival recession]
  • [Home care guidance: brushing, flossing, interdental cleaning, desensitizing toothpaste if applicable]
  • [Pain management: OTC analgesics / prescription with name, dose, directions]
  • [Prescribed rinse: agent, schedule, duration] (Include only if prescribed.)
  • [Instructions to contact office for: uncontrolled bleeding, swelling, fever, worsening pain, allergic symptoms]

Follow-Up Plan

  • [Re-evaluation: date or timeframe] (Typically 4–6 weeks; assess periodontal charting, bleeding on probing, pocket depths, oral hygiene.)
  • [Periodontal maintenance interval and rationale]
  • [Additional planned therapy] (Remaining SRP quadrants, antimicrobials, periodontal surgery referral, restorative or occlusal therapy.)
